Recent diplomatic efforts between the United States and Iran had raised hopes that regional tensions could ease, ceasefire arrangements might be extended, and nuclear negotiations could move forward. However, new reports suggest that Donald Trump's administration is pushing for stricter conditions in key areas of any potential agreement, adding fresh uncertainty to the talks.
What Are the Main Points of Disagreement?
The United States is reportedly seeking stronger restrictions on Iran's nuclear activities, tighter oversight of enriched uranium stockpiles, and long-term verification mechanisms to ensure compliance with any future agreement.
Iran, meanwhile, argues that excessive restrictions would undermine its sovereignty and peaceful nuclear program. Iranian officials are also seeking meaningful sanctions relief and economic guarantees in exchange for any concessions.
Why Is the Strait of Hormuz So Important?
The Strait of Hormuz is one of the world's most critical shipping routes, carrying a significant portion of global oil exports. Any disruption to traffic through the strait could quickly impact energy markets worldwide.
For this reason, the United States and its allies continue to insist that the waterway remain open and secure for international shipping under all circumstances.

Impact on Oil and Gold
Oil markets remain highly sensitive to developments in U.S.-Iran relations. Any sign of renewed conflict or disruption in the Strait of Hormuz could drive oil prices higher.
Gold often benefits during periods of geopolitical uncertainty, as investors seek protection from market volatility and economic risks.
